[Kazehakase-devel 2026] make cleanでsrc/kz-marshalers.{c,h}も消してほしい

Zurück zum Archiv-Index

Kouhei Sutou kou****@cozmi*****
2005年 3月 11日 (金) 14:29:16 JST


須藤です.

make cleanとしてもsrc/kz-marshalers.{c,h}が削除されません.

最初にGNU makeじゃなくてBSD makeを使って変な
kz-marshalers.{c,h}を作ってしまい,その後にGNU makeでコンパ
イルし直そうとしたときにはまりました.

-------------- next part --------------
Index: src/Makefile.am
===================================================================
RCS file: /cvsroot/kazehakase/kazehakase/src/Makefile.am,v
retrieving revision 1.102
diff -u -p -r1.102 Makefile.am
--- src/Makefile.am	5 Dec 2004 02:59:40 -0000	1.102
+++ src/Makefile.am	11 Mar 2005 05:24:50 -0000
@@ -31,6 +31,9 @@ INCLUDES = \
 EXTRA_DIST = \
 	kz-marshalers.list
 
+marshal_sources = \
+	kz-marshalers.c kz-marshalers.h
+
 bin_PROGRAMS = kz
 bin_SCRIPTS = kazehakase
 
@@ -61,7 +64,7 @@ dist_kz_SOURCES = \
 	kz-popup-preview.c kz-popup-preview.h \
 	kz-popup-tablist.c kz-popup-tablist.h
 
-nodist_kz_SOURCES = kz-marshalers.c kz-marshalers.h
+nodist_kz_SOURCES = $(marshal_sources)
 
 if ENABLE_GTK_WEBCORE
 LIBKZWEBCORE=$(top_builddir)/src/khtml/libkzkhtml.la
@@ -85,7 +88,10 @@ kz_LDADD = \
 	$(top_builddir)/src/libegg/regex/libeggregex.la 
 
 BUILT_SOURCES = \
-	kz-marshalers.c kz-marshalers.h
+	$(marshal_sources)
+
+CLEANFILES = \
+	$(marshal_sources)
 
 kz-marshalers.h : kz-marshalers.list $(GLIB_GENMARSHAL)
 	$(GLIB_GENMARSHAL) $< --header --prefix=_kz_marshal > $@


Kazehakase-devel メーリングリストの案内
Zurück zum Archiv-Index